Now learn a parable of the fig-tree — Our Lord proceeds to declare that the signs which he had given would be as certain an indication of the time of his coming, as the fig-tree’s putting forth its leaves is of the approach of summer; and that the time of his coming was at no great distance. These parables or illustrations of Jesus are as follows: First, the fig tree illustration (Matthew 24:32-35); second, the days of Noah illustration (Matthew 24:36-39); third, a comparison of two men and women illustration (Matthew 24:40-41); fourth, the faithful house holder illustration (Matthew 24:42-44); and fifth, the wise servant illustration (Matthew 24:45-51).
